Early … See more The multicopper active site of CP contains a type I (T1) mononuclear copper site and a trinuclear copper center ~ 12-13 Å away (see figure 2). The tricopper center consists of two type III (T3) coppers and one type II (T2) copper ion. The two T3 copper ions are bridged by a hydroxide ligand while another hydroxide ligand links the T2 copper ion to the protein. WebDec 21, 2015 · Two ceruloplasmin molecules bind to each transferrin molecule, one on each side, via tri-zinc links. Each ceruloplasmin transfers an iron(III) to transferrin. Once the transfer of both iron(III)'s has completed, transferrin changes shape. As a result of the change in shape, iron-loaded transferrin dissociates from ceruloplasmin. The binding has been shown to result in a temperature-dependent transfer of ceruloplasmin-bound copper into the cytosol. Ascorbic acid (100 µM) stimulates the transmembrane transfer nearly 10-fold, depending on the initial concentration of 67 Cu-ceruloplasmin.
